Planning Your Trip to Yellowknife, Canada

Wondering when is the best time to visit Yellowknife? Based on our analysis of 30 years of NASA satellite weather data, the ideal months to travel to Yellowknife are July, June, August. During these months, you'll experience optimal temperatures around 21°C with only 13% chance of rain.

The Yellowknife climate varies throughout the year. July is the hottest month with average highs of 21°C, while January is the coldest at -21°C. If you're planning outdoor activities or sightseeing in Yellowknife, avoid August when rainfall peaks at 18% probability.
